Digital Lab Transformation - Senior Consultant - Life Sciences (LIMS)
About the role
The opportunity is to implement enterprise governance and compliance frameworks, identify control points in need of improvement, optimization, or automation, and liaise with operational risk teams to enhance compliance and operational efficiency. You will support the selection of compliance software and analyze data to guide automated compliance processes.
Our clients operate in a world where achieving high performance is just as important as the patients they serve. EY's Life Sciences team designs and implements solutions in the Life Sciences sector to address risks impacting their organization's performance and impacting patient safety.
Responsibilities
- Manage and deliver processes, solutions, and projects with a focus on quality and effective risk management.
- Identify innovative solutions through research and analysis.
- Guide others using your depth of expertise and interpret internal/external issues to recommend quality solutions.
- Meet performance objectives and metrics set locally.
- Travel up to 70% as needed by external clients.
- Help clients design the operating model of their digital labs with operational excellence.
- Design and deliver clear data strategies to move clients to a more agile processes in their operating models.
Requirements
- Bachelor’s or master’s degree in computer science, Biomedical Engineering, Quality Engineering, Manufacturing or a related field.
- 3+ years of Life Sciences work experience, including working with Life Science regulatory statutes, GxP business processes or compliance programs or integration of risk management functions.
- 3-5 years relevant experience with LIMS systems, Electronic Lab notebook systems (ELN), and/or Lab Automation Systems.
- Programming ability (Python, LabWare LIMS Basic, SQL).
- Instrument integration (file/API connections).
- Enterprise systems integration (ERP, ELN, middleware, cloud apps).

Pay
Base salary range for this job in all geographic locations in the US is $93,600 to $154,500. The base salary range for New York City Metro Area, Washington State and California (excluding Sacramento) is $112,400 to $175,600. Individual salaries within those ranges are determined through a wide variety of factors including but not limited to education, experience, knowledge, skills and geography.
